What is Molybdenum Disulfide?
Molybdenum disulfide is an inorganic substance with the chemical formula MoS2, which is the main component of molybdenite. Its physical and chemical properties are the appearance of a solid black powder, and the surface has a metallic luster. The melting point is 2375℃, density 4.80g / cm³ (14℃), and Mohs hardness 1.0~1.5. 1370℃ began to decompose, and 1600℃ decomposed to metal molybdenum and sulfur. 315℃ begins to be oxidized when heated in air, the temperature increases, and the oxidation reaction accelerates. Molybdenum disulfide is insoluble in water, dilute acid, and concentrated sulfuric acid, generally insoluble in other acids, bases, and organic solvents, but soluble in royal water and boiled concentrated sulfuric acid.400℃ is slowly oxidized to produce molybdenum trioxide; molybdenum disulfide and lithium alkyl react under control to form the embedded compound (sandwich compound) LixMoS2. If reacted with butyl lithium, then the product is LiMoS2. In addition, molybdenum disulfide has a high content of active sulfur, easy to cause corrosion to copper, in many books and papers on lubricant additives have been discussed. In addition, when copper and its alloy manufacturing parts need lubrication, it is not impossible to choose lubrication products containing molybdenum disulfide. Still, it also needs to add an anti-copper corrosion agent.
Main uses of Molybdenum Disulfide
Molybdenum disulfide is an important solid lubricant, known as the "king of advanced solid lubricating oil," especially suitable for high temperatures and pressure. It also has diamagnetic, can be used as a linear photoelectric conductor, and display a P or N-type conductive semiconductor with the role of rectification and energy conversion. Molybdenum disulfide can also be used as a catalyst for dehydrating complex hydrocarbons. In addition, it also has friction reduction and oxidation prevention effects: friction reduction: molybdenum disulfide particle size of 325-2500 mesh, microparticle hardness 1-1.5, friction coefficient 0.05-0.1, so it is used in friction material can play a friction reduction role; friction: molybdenum disulfide is not conductive, there are molybdenum disulfide, molybdenum disulfide, and molybdenum trioxide copolymer. When the temperature of friction material rises sharply due to friction, the molybdenum trioxide particles in the copolymer expand with the temperature and play a friction effect; anti-oxidation: molybdenum disulfide is obtained by chemical purification, and its PH value is 7-8, slightly alkaline. It covers the surface of friction materials, can protect other materials, prevent them from being oxidized, especially make other materials not easy to fall off, and adhesion enhancement;
